A Closer Look at the Astoria Food Tour

Original Astoria Queens Guided Food Tour w/ 5 Tastings - A Closer Look at the Astoria Food Tour

The tour begins inside Dar Lbahja, a Moroccan restaurant, where you’re welcomed with a Chicken Pastilla—a rich, savory pastry that perfectly kicks off your culinary journey. The guide (Nick, from a glowing review) shares stories about Moroccan cuisine and the neighborhood’s multicultural roots, setting a friendly, laid-back tone.

Next, a brief walk down 30th Avenue takes you to a classic Italian deli. Here, you can browse through jars and sandwiches named after celebrities like Robert De Niro or the Q18 bus, reflecting Astoria’s Italian-American heritage. The tasting here offers a glimpse into the neighborhood’s traditional roots, and the experience is casual and fun.

The third stop is inside America’s first Egyptian restaurant, a hidden gem with no menu (which adds to its charm). The chef teaches you about Egyptian cooking while serving a sampler platter—an authentic, off-the-beaten-path experience you wouldn’t find on Google Maps. A review rightly points out that this stop is a “FANTASTIC experience,” thanks to the knowledgeable guide and the delicious food.

On Steinway Street, the heart of Astoria’s Greek community, you’ll sample Greek street food—think gyros or souvlaki—sharing space side-by-side with local families and shopkeepers. It’s a chance to see the neighborhood’s lively street scene and enjoy familiar flavors with a cultural twist.

Finally, the tour ends at a Brazilian café, where you can indulge in a chocolatey dessert. This sweet finale offers a relaxed setting to reflect on your culinary explorations and chat with fellow travelers.

Throughout each stop, the tour provides insider insights into the neighborhood’s history, the stories behind the food, and the personal touch of local chefs. The guide’s enthusiasm and knowledge help transform a simple tasting into a meaningful cultural adventure.

Practical Details and Tips

  • The tour meets at 47-12 30th Ave, in Astoria, at 1:30 pm, making it ideal for a midday start.
  • Expect about 15 blocks of walking, which is manageable for most, but comfortable shoes are recommended.
  • The tour is near public transportation, making it accessible from Manhattan or other parts of Queens.
  • The group size is capped at 15, ensuring a relaxed, personalized experience.
  • Cancellation is free up to 24 hours before the tour, offering flexibility for changing plans.
